In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ding CM20 3NL, has a female population slightly higher than UK average, with 55.3% of residents being female. Several factors can contribute to this. Women generally live longer than men, resulting in a higher proportion of women in neighborhoods with significant elderly populations. Typically, as people grow older, they tend to relocate from city center addresses to suburban areas, smaller towns, and rural locations. Consequently, these areas often have a higher number of females. A higher female population can also be found in areas with industries that employ more women, such as healthcare, education, and retail.

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.
In the immediate area around CM20 3NL, a significant portion of the population is single, making up 42.9% of the residents. On average, approximately 38% of individuals who responded to the census in the UK were single. Areas with higher single populations are typically urban centers, university towns, regions with dynamic job markets, rich cultural offerings and entertainment facilities. These regions also tend to have a younger demographic.

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Long Ley was 109.8 per 1,000 residents, which is 56.7% lower than the Little Parndon & Town Centre average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.
Long Ley has the 11th lowest crime rate of 25 local areas in Little Parndon & Town Centre and the 84th highest crime rate of 253 local areas in Harlow .
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 65.3 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been falling year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-40.1%.
